Kauhakuda Population - Mahasamund, Chhattisgarh
Kauhakuda is a medium size village located in Bagbahra Tehsil of Mahasamund district, Chhattisgarh with total 90 families residing. The Kauhakuda village has population of 433 of which 221 are males while 212 are females as per Population Census 2011.In Kauhakuda village population of children with age 0-6 is 54 which makes up 12.47 % of total population of village. Average Sex Ratio of Kauhakuda village is 959 which is lower than Chhattisgarh state average of 991. Child Sex Ratio for the Kauhakuda as per census is 800, lower than Chhattisgarh average of 969.
Kauhakuda village has lower literacy rate compared to Chhattisgarh. In 2011, literacy rate of Kauhakuda village was 65.70 % compared to 70.28 % of Chhattisgarh. In Kauhakuda Male literacy stands at 80.63 % while female literacy rate was 50.53 %.
